As mentioned on the previous page, ER fluids change to a gel like solid when an electric
field is applied. Electric fields in the order of 1kV to 4kV per
millimetre are applied to the fluid to produce a high finite
static yield stress.
In the video on the left a microscopic view of an ER fluid shows the effect of applying an electric field. First,
when no voltage is applied, the ER fluid is in its natural fluidic state, then an electric field is applied to the fluid
and all the ER particles form a one dimensional chain from electrode to electrode.
